What is a Non-Clogging Type Submersible Sewage Pump?
A Non-Clogging Type Submersible Sewage Pump is a specialized pump designed to transport solid-laden wastewater from one location to another without blockage. Unlike conventional sewage pumps, which are prone to clogging from fibrous materials, plastics, and other debris, this type of pump is engineered with advanced impeller designs and wide flow passages to ensure unobstructed flow.
The unique construction of the Non-Clogging Type Submersible Sewage Pump enables it to handle materials such as sludge, human waste, rags, and other industrial or domestic solids without jamming. This makes it a good choice for municipal sewage treatment plants, residential septic systems, commercial buildings, and factories.
Key Features and Advantages
The Non-Clogging Type Submersible Sewage Pump offers a variety of features that make it good to other types of sewage pumps:
Non-Clogging Impeller Design: These pumps typically feature vortex or channel impellers that allow solids and fibrous materials to pass through easily without entangling or blocking the mechanism.
Submersible Operation: Being fully submerged during operation allows for efficient cooling of the motor, quiet performance, and space-saving installation.
Durability: Constructed from corrosion-resistant materials such as stainless steel or cast iron, the Non-Clogging Type Submersible Sewage Pump is built to withstand harsh sewage environments.
Low Maintenance: With fewer moving parts and an enclosed design, maintenance requirements are little compared to above-ground or suction-type pumps.
Energy Efficiency: Modern versions of the Non-Clogging Type Submersible Sewage Pump are designed with energy-saving motors and optimized hydraulic systems for reduced power consumption.
Applications in Various Sectors
The versatility of the Non-Clogging Type Submersible Sewage Pump allows it to be used in a wide range of applications:
Municipal Wastewater Systems: These pumps are commonly used in lift stations and treatment plants to handle large volumes of sewage from cities and towns.
Industrial Settings: Factories and processing plants use them to move wastewater containing chemicals, food waste, or fibrous byproducts.
Residential Areas: In homes with basement bathrooms or septic tanks, a Non-Clogging Type Submersible Sewage Pump ensures uninterrupted waste removal.
Commercial Buildings: Office complexes, shopping malls, and hotels benefit from the pump’s reliability and low noise operation.
Preventing Blockages: A Critical Benefit
Clogging is one of the common and costly issues in wastewater pumping systems. Blockages can lead to backups, equipment damage, and health hazards. The Non-Clogging Type Submersible Sewage Pump is specifically designed to prevent such issues, making it a good solution for systems that must run continuously or where access for maintenance is limited.
The impeller and volute casing are shaped to prevent stringy materials and large solids from wrapping around or obstructing the pump components. As a result, systems using the Non-Clogging Type Submersible Sewage Pump experience fewer shutdowns and lower maintenance costs.
